Subject: [PATCH 3/4] mfd/ab5500: break out debugfs code

From: Linus Walleij <linus.walleij@...aro.org>

This breaks the debugfs portions of the AB5500 driver into its own
file. Split off a _raw function to access registers since we don't
want to expose a generically named function globally. Move all
required data structures to a shared ab5500-core.h file.
